Spécifications
| Attribut | Valeur |
| Package | Tape & Reel (TR),Cut Tape (CT) |
| ProductStatus | Active |
| Function | Serializer |
| DataRate | 1Mbps |
| InputType | Serial |
| OutputType | Serial |
| NumberofInputs | 8 |
| NumberofOutputs | 1 |
| Voltage-Supply | 10V ~ 34V |
| OperatingTemperature | -40°C ~ 125°C (TA) |
| MountingType | Surface Mount |
| Package/Case | 28-PowerTSSOP (0.173, 4.40mm Width) |

Description
Key features of the SN65HVS882PWPR include eight input channels with a wide voltage input range, making it suitable for various industrial environments. It supports serial peripheral interface (SPI) communication for data transmission, allowing easy integration with microcontrollers or digital signal processors. The device includes protection features such as overvoltage protection, current limiting, and thermal shutdown to ensure robust operation in harsh conditions.
The SN65HVS882PWPR is typically used in factory automation, process control, and other applications requiring reliable digital input interfacing. Its compact TSSOP package and low power consumption make it an efficient solution for modern industrial systems.
